$currentUser['bgl360_query_data'] = $resource_request_bgl360->getData($queryData['access_token'], '/fund/list'); //$currentUser['bgl360_query_data'] = $resource_request_bgl360->getData($queryData['access_token'], '/fund/detal?fundId=8a009fab528515320152ae5f949d003a'); //$currentUser['bgl360_query_data'] = $resource_request_bgl360->getData($queryData['access_token'], '/fund/trustees '); //echo print_r($currentUser['bgl360_query_data']); $funds = $currentUser['bgl360_query_data']['funds']; //echo 'fund list = ' . $_POST['fundList'] .' access token = ' . $queryData['access_token'] . '<br>'; /** * Tim's code */ if ($_POST) { // echo "<pre>"; $fundDetails = $resource_request_bgl360->getFundDetail($_POST['fundList'], $queryData['access_token']); // echo "<h1>Fund details</h1>"; // print_r($fundDetails); $fundDetailsData = $fundDetails; $members = $resource_request_bgl360->getFundMembers($_POST['fundList'], $queryData['access_token']); // echo "<h1>Members</h1>"; // print_r($members); $membersData = $members; $trustees = $resource_request_bgl360->getTrusteesList($_POST['fundList'], $queryData['access_token']); // echo "<h1>Trustees</h1>"; // print_r($trustees); $trusteesData = $trustees; // Set fund details // $resource_request_bgl360->setFundDetail($fundDetails); // $resource_request_bgl360->setTrustees($trustees, 0); // $resource_request_bgl360->setFundMembers($members, 0); // $fundDetails = new \App\FundDetails($fundDetails); // echo "Fund details = " . $fundDetails->fundName . '<br>'; // echo "Fund postal address = " . $fundDetails->fundPostalAddress . '<br>'; //
* Instantiate classes */ $current_user = wp_get_current_user(); $service_bgl360 = new ServiceBgl360($wpdb, $current_user->ID); $resource_request_bgl360 = new ResourceRequestBgl360(); //echo "This is the post data"; //print_r($_REQUEST); //echo "current user id " . $current_user->ID . ' <br>'; $fundList = $_REQUEST['fundList']; $accessToken = $_REQUEST['accessToken']; $currentUser = $service_bgl360->getCurrentAccessTokenByUser(); //echo "<pre>"; //print_r($currentUser); //echo "current token of the user " . $currentUser[0]['access_token'] . '<br>'; //echo "access token " . $currentUser[0]['bgl360_token']; if ($_POST) { // echo "<pre>"; $members = $resource_request_bgl360->getFundMembers($fundList, $currentUser[0]['access_token']); // print_r($members); echo '<content-label><label for="fundList">Choose Fund Member: </label><content-label>'; echo '<content-dropdown><select name="pensionMemberRefKey" id="select-fund-member">'; echo '<option value="">- Select One -</option>'; for ($i = 0; $i < count($members); $i++) { $member = new \App\Member($members, $i); echo '<option value="' . $member->fundMemberMemberRefKey . '">' . $member->fundMemberFullName . '</option>'; } echo ' </select><content-dropdown>'; } else { //echo print_r($service_bgl360,true); }